Transaction 1030c110c37e9802a8737520870e6c93c6a584f9a01ec58e6e6ab83a42c77210

1 Input
1 Outputs
  • 1030c110c37e9802a8737520870e6c93c6a584f9a01ec58e6e6ab83a42c77210:0
  • value  854944
    address  15f8VxgJVzJZSH8NXreso2XXbB19tzBjQw